The Evolution of Football

Football, or soccer as it's known in some countries, has a long and fascinating history that spans over two thousand years. From ancient ball games played in China and Greece to the modern professional sport we know today, football has evolved significantly while maintaining its core essence as a simple yet captivating game.

Today, football is the world's most popular sport, played by over 250 million people in more than 200 countries. It unites people across cultures, languages, and backgrounds, creating a shared passion that transcends borders.

Key Moments in Football History

2nd-3rd Century BC

Ancient Origins

The earliest forms of football can be traced back to ancient China, where a game called "Cuju" (kick ball) was played during the Han Dynasty. Similar ball games were also played in ancient Greece and Rome.

19th Century

Modern Football Takes Shape

In the 19th century, football began to evolve into the modern game we know today. Various forms of football were played in schools and universities across England, each with its own set of rules.

1863

The Formation of The FA

In 1863, the Football Association (The FA) was formed in England, establishing the first standardized set of rules for the game. This marked the official separation of football (soccer) from rugby football.

1888

The First League Competition

The Football League, the world's first official football league, was founded in England in 1888 by Aston Villa director William McGregor. The original league consisted of 12 clubs.

1904

FIFA is Founded

The Fédération Internationale de Football Association (FIFA) was founded in Paris, bringing together football associations from seven countries: France, Belgium, Denmark, the Netherlands, Spain, Sweden, and Switzerland.

1930

The First FIFA World Cup

The first FIFA World Cup took place in Uruguay, with 13 teams participating. Uruguay won the tournament, defeating Argentina 4-2 in the final.

1954

The "Miracle of Bern"

In the 1954 World Cup final, West Germany defeated Hungary 3-2, a result that became known as the "Miracle of Bern." Hungary had been the dominant team leading up to the final.

1966

England Wins the World Cup

England hosted and won the 1966 World Cup, defeating West Germany 4-2 in extra time in the final. Geoff Hurst scored a hat-trick, becoming the only player to do so in a World Cup final.

1990s

The Premier League Era

In 1992, the First Division clubs broke away from The Football League to form the FA Premier League, a new competition with greater commercial rights. This marked the beginning of a new era in English football.

Famous Football Tournaments

FIFA World Cup

FIFA World Cup

The most prestigious international football tournament, held every four years. Teams from around the world compete for the title of world champion.

UEFA Champions League

UEFA Champions League

The premier club competition in European football, featuring the top clubs from Europe's domestic leagues. It's considered the most prestigious club tournament in the world.

Copa America

Copa America

The oldest international football tournament in the world, organized by CONMEBOL (South American Football Confederation). It features national teams from South America.

Premier League

Premier League

The top level of the English football league system, consisting of 20 clubs. It's one of the most-watched sports leagues in the world.
